Not many sailing days left in Nebraska. Lows lately have been 5 degrees over freezing. Not long till the first hard freeze. Need the boat out of the water and winterized by that time. Many boats get booted off the lake Oct 15 as that is when the wooden docks get dismantled and placed on shore.

My dock is steel and concrete and stays in the frozen ice all winter.

One diehard will often wait till the last minute, but he now has a different sailboat he is not so familiar with so we will see.

I imagine Nov 1 is about as long as I will wait. As the saying goes, depends on the weather.

Maybe sail two or three more times this season.

The season was a bad one in that it was so hot. Who wants to sail in 106 or 108 degrees? Not me.

Last Saturday was perfect temps

Hopefully tomorrow is 78 with steady 15mph winds.
